How to Identify Quality Local Drywall Repair Services
Finding a reliable drywall repair service requires careful evaluation. Here are some key factors to consider:
Experience and Expertise: Look for companies with years of experience in drywall repair. Skilled technicians know how to handle different types of damage, from small holes to large water-damaged sections.
Licensing and Insurance: Always verify that the contractor is licensed and insured. This protects you from liability in case of accidents or damage during the repair.
Customer Reviews and Testimonials: Check online reviews on platforms like Google, Yelp, or the company’s website. Positive feedback from previous clients is a good indicator of quality service.
Detailed Estimates: A trustworthy company provides clear, written estimates that outline the scope of work, materials, and costs. Avoid contractors who give vague or verbal quotes.
Warranty and Guarantees: Reliable drywall repair services often offer warranties on their work. This shows confidence in their craftsmanship and gives you peace of mind.

How Much Should I Expect to Pay for Drywall Repair?
Understanding the cost of drywall repair helps you budget effectively. Prices vary depending on the size and type of damage, the materials used, and the complexity of the job.
Here’s a general breakdown:
Small Repairs: Patching small holes or cracks usually costs between $50 and $150. This includes filling, sanding, and repainting.
Medium Repairs: Larger holes or damaged sections that require replacing drywall panels can range from $150 to $500.
Extensive Repairs: Water damage or structural issues that involve removing and replacing large areas of drywall may cost $500 or more.
Additional factors that affect pricing include:
Labor Costs: Skilled labor in your area can influence the price.
Material Quality: Higher-grade drywall or specialty finishes may increase costs.
Finishing Work: Texturing and painting add to the total price.

What to Expect During the Drywall Repair Process
Knowing what happens during drywall repair helps set realistic expectations. Here’s a typical process:
Inspection: The technician examines the damaged area to determine the extent of the repair needed.
Preparation: The area is cleaned, and any loose debris or damaged drywall is removed.
Patching or Replacement: Small holes are filled with joint compound, while larger damaged sections are cut out and replaced with new drywall.
Sanding and Smoothing: After the patch dries, the surface is sanded to create a smooth finish.
Priming and Painting: The repaired area is primed and painted to match the surrounding wall.
The entire process can take a few hours to a couple of days, depending on the damage size and drying times. Professional drywall repair services ensure the repair blends seamlessly with your existing walls.
If you’re dealing with water damage, the contractor may also check for mold or structural issues before starting repairs.
Tips for Maintaining Your Drywall After Repair
Once your drywall is repaired, proper maintenance helps keep it in good condition. Here are some practical tips:
Avoid Excess Moisture: Keep humidity levels in check, especially in bathrooms and kitchens. Use exhaust fans and dehumidifiers if needed.
Handle Walls Gently: Be careful when moving furniture or hanging decorations to prevent new dents or holes.
Regular Inspections: Periodically check for cracks, water stains, or other signs of damage. Early detection can prevent costly repairs.
Use Protective Covers: In high-traffic areas, consider using corner guards or wall protectors to reduce wear and tear.
By following these steps, you can extend the life of your drywall and maintain a polished look.
